PlayStation Plus coming to PS Vita next week with six free games

PlayStation Plus, Sony's premium online service for the PlayStation 3, is finally coming to the Vita on November 19th along with the handheld's version 2.00 firmware update. Just like the PS3, PlayStation Plus subscribers will have access to discounted games on the Vita, cloud storage capabilities, automatic trophy syncing, and the ability to schedule game and system updates.

The Instant Game Collection will also be added on November 20th, allowing subscribers to download games from a monthly-rotating selection for no additional charge. The initial Instant Game titles include Uncharted: Golden Abyss, Jet Set Radio HD, WipEout 2048, Gravity Rush, and Tales From Space: Mutant Blobs Attack!, as well as the PlayStation Portable game Final Fantasy Tactics: The War of the Lions. Fortunately, Sony only requires one PlayStation Plus subscription for both platforms, which costs $17.99 for three months or $49.99 for a whole year.
